Guilty Gear Strive is a quick action-paced battle game that requires you to make rapid moves. Many players choose to use a controller to play this game because of its speed. However, many gamers have also noticed a recurring error where the game does not notice their controllers. This error has known to occur primarily in the Steam version of this game. In this article, we will show you how to fix the Guilty Gear Strive controller not working issue.

Guilty Gear Strive Controller Error Fix

  • The biggest solution for the recurring controller not working error on Guilty Gear Strive is using the Steam Controller.
  • You will have to use the Steam Controller to rebind the keys on your keyboard.
  • To open Steam Controller, you will first have to be in Big picture mode in Steam.
  • Once you do this, you will find options to help you make changes in your controller.
  • You will need to click on the Guide button chord configuration and then select the different groups of controllers that need mapping.
  • You can now click the key that you want to be map from the on-screen keyboard that will pop up. You can repeat this process for different controls that need remapping.
  • You can then save your configurations locally.
  • You can apply your configuration by going to the Guide Button Chord Configuration and selecting your configuration from the Personal folder.
  • This method should hopefully help in rectifying the controller issue seen in the Steam edition of Guilty Gear Strive.

You will unfortunately have to use a mouse and keyboard setup to play the game if the error is still not solved even after remapping with Steam Controller. Your best bet will have to be an update from the developers.
